Support for Cristiano Ronaldo remains strong amid criticism following Portugal’s recent match against the Democratic Republic of Congo. Ronaldo’s sister, Katia Aveiro, shared her views on social media, acknowledging the national team’s disappointing performance while maintaining her brother’s defense.

Katia Aveiro expressed frustration over the team’s lackluster showing, stating that they appeared to struggle with fundamental aspects of the game. In a post on her Instagram, she said,

“The Portuguese national team was a complete DISAPPOINTMENT. The team suddenly forgot how to pass, win the ball, or counterattack. The entire game was played from midfield back to defense. Obviously, they will ONLY blame one person [Ronaldo]. What a shame… Fortunately, he’s got broad shoulders. And anyone who understands football can see the obvious. This World Cup is strange, really strange…”

The sentiment resonated across social media platforms, with fans sharing their thoughts on Portugal’s performance. A tweet from TNT Sports BR highlighted Katia’s critical remarks while adding a playful comment about the tournament’s oddities.

Interestingly, Katia Aveiro’s earlier post appeared to have vanished from her Instagram stories, leaving fans speculating about the motive behind its removal. Meanwhile, Ronaldo has faced an extended goal drought, having not scored in his last ten consecutive matches at major tournaments.
